One small step : the Moon -- Red sky at night : Mars -- Vermin of the sky : asteroids and comets -- One ringed world to rule them all : Saturn -- At the solar system's edge : Pluto -- A mini-solar system : planets around red dwarf stars -- Tatooine's sky : planets with two suns -- A planet with a million suns : globular clusters -- Inside star factories : nebulae -- The last sky you'll ever see : black holes -- Epilogue.
Drawing on the latest scientific research and his prodigious imagination, a renowned astronomer and science communicator takes us on an immersive tour of the universe to view ten of the most spectacular sights outer space has to offer, including the strange, beautiful shadows cast by a hundred thousand stars.
